"""Offline verification for public Markdown links and private path leakage."""
from __future__ import annotations
import json
from pathlib import Path
import re
from urllib.parse import unquote
_MARKDOWN_LINK = re.compile(r"!?\[[^\]]*]\(([^)]+)\)")
_INTERNAL_ROOT_DOCS = {"CLAUDE.md", "PLAN.md", "PROGRESS.md"}
_PRIVATE_PATH_MARKERS = ("C:\\Users\\", "/Users/", "/home/")
_SHA256 = re.compile(r"[0-9a-f]{64}")
_BENCHMARK_ARTIFACT_PATHS = {
"extraction": Path("docs/assets/xfund-extraction-benchmark.json"),
"retrieval": Path("docs/assets/colqwen-retrieval-benchmark.json"),
}
_BENCHMARK_FORBIDDEN_KEYS = {
"document_text",
"key",
"names",
"per_item_predictions",
"phone",
"phone_number",
"predictions",
"query_targets",
"raw_document_text",
"top_3_indexes",
"value",
}
def public_markdown_files(root: Path) -> list[Path]:
"""Return public Markdown without local workflow notes."""
root = Path(root).resolve()
files = [
path
for path in root.glob("*.md")
if path.name not in _INTERNAL_ROOT_DOCS
]
files.extend((root / "docs").rglob("*.md"))
files.extend((root / ".github").rglob("*.md"))
return sorted(path for path in files if path.is_file())
def _local_target(raw_target: str) -> str | None:
target = raw_target.strip()
if target.startswith("<") and target.endswith(">"):
target = target[1:-1]
if not target or target.startswith(("#", "http://", "https://", "mailto:")):
return None
if " " in target:
target = target.split(" ", maxsplit=1)[0]
return unquote(target.split("#", maxsplit=1)[0])

def verify_public_docs(root: Path) -> dict[str, object]:
"""Check public documentation without network or Git metadata."""
root = Path(root).resolve()
missing_links: list[dict[str, str]] = []
outside_workspace_links: list[dict[str, str]] = []
private_path_markers: list[dict[str, str]] = []
files = public_markdown_files(root)
benchmark_artifact_issues, benchmark_artifacts = _benchmark_artifact_issues(root)
benchmark_claim_issues = (
[]
if benchmark_artifact_issues
else _benchmark_claim_issues(root, benchmark_artifacts)
)
for source in files:
text = source.read_text(encoding="utf-8")
relative_source = source.relative_to(root).as_posix()
for marker in _PRIVATE_PATH_MARKERS:
if marker in text:
private_path_markers.append(
{"source": relative_source, "marker": marker}
)
for match in _MARKDOWN_LINK.finditer(text):
raw_target = match.group(1)
target = _local_target(raw_target)
if target is None:
continue
resolved = (source.parent / target).resolve()
try:
resolved.relative_to(root)
except ValueError:
outside_workspace_links.append(
{"source": relative_source, "target": raw_target}
)
continue
if not resolved.exists():
missing_links.append(
{"source": relative_source, "target": raw_target}
)
return {
"ready": not (
missing_links
or outside_workspace_links
or private_path_markers
or benchmark_artifact_issues
or benchmark_claim_issues
),
"file_count": len(files),
"missing_links": missing_links,
"outside_workspace_links": outside_workspace_links,
"private_path_markers": private_path_markers,
"benchmark_artifact_issues": benchmark_artifact_issues,
"benchmark_claim_issues": benchmark_claim_issues,
"uses_network": False,
"reads_env_truth": False,
}
